Lewis County Sheriff Rob Snaza and Chief Bruce Kimsey addressed a group of residents in the Bethel Church parking lot in Napavine on Tuesday night regarding the Uncle Sam Hamilton sign amid rumors of a protest against the sign. Look for an updated story at chronline.com.
